Cardano enthusiasts (ADA) have only a few hours left to participate in the largest community vote – a referendum to determine the winners of Project Catalyst.
711 candidates, $ 4 million in ADA at stake
According to the announcement of the “final call” from Input Output Hong Kong, the development studio behind Cardano (ADA), its Project Catalyst Fund6 is poised to enter a critical milestone.

The voting campaign that allows ADA holders to choose Project Catalyst winners will close on October 21, 2021 at 10:00 UTC.
Representatives of the IOHK reported that 711 products had submitted their proposals to the Project Catalyst voting portal. As previously covered by U.Today, 267 projects participated in the previous iteration of Project Catalyst.
In Fund5, the net amount of the rewards has been set at $ 2,000,000 in ADA tokens.
The biggest community crypto campaign
Project Catalyst is a single phased incubator for all early stage products interested in leveraging Cardano Smart Contracts (ADA).
Sneaked out in August 2020, it has sparked excitement among Cardano-focused app developers. Project Catalyst winners receive financial, advisory and promotional support.
Project Catalyst Fund6 is special because it is the first campaign launched with smart contracts live on Cardano’s main network (ADA).
Thus, the winners of this stage will be able to experience “real” Cardano smart contracts.
